Do Swiss Citizens Need a Visa for Cambodia?
Yes, Swiss citizens need a visa to enter Cambodia. The good news is that Cambodia offers flexible visa options that are easy to apply for, both online and on arrival. This ensures that Swiss travelers can plan their trip with convenience and peace of mind.
Types of Cambodian Visas Available for Swiss Citizens
Swiss travelers can choose from several types of Cambodian visas, depending on their purpose of visit. Each option is designed to make travel smooth and flexible.
Tourist Visa (T-Class)
The Tourist Visa is the most popular choice for Swiss visitors. It is valid for 30 days and can be extended once if you wish to stay longer CAMBODIAN VISA APPLICATION . This visa is perfect for sightseeing, exploring, and enjoying Cambodia’s culture and hospitality.
Business Visa (E-Class)
For Swiss professionals traveling to Cambodia for business purposes, the Business Visa is the right choice. It is initially valid for 30 days but can be extended for longer stays, making it ideal for meetings, conferences, or business projects.
e-Visa
The e-Visa is one of the most convenient options for Swiss citizens. It allows travelers to apply online before departure and receive electronic approval. Once granted, the e-Visa can be printed or stored digitally for entry into Cambodia.
Visa on Arrival
Swiss citizens are also eligible for a Visa on Arrival at Cambodian airports and select border checkpoints. This makes last-minute travel simple, although many travelers prefer the e-Visa for faster entry.
Step-by-Step Guide to Applying for a Cambodian Visa
Swiss citizens can choose between applying online for an e-Visa or getting a Visa on Arrival. Here is a step-by-step guide for both options.
Applying for a Cambodian e-Visa
- Visit the official e-Visa website.
- Fill out the online form with your personal and travel details.
- Upload your passport photo (digital copy).
- Pay the visa fee online using a credit or debit card.
- Receive your e-Visa approval by email within a few days.
- Print your e-Visa and carry it with your passport for entry.
Getting a Visa on Arrival
- Arrive at a Cambodian airport (Phnom Penh, Siem Reap, or Sihanoukville).
- Complete the visa application form provided at the airport.
- Submit your passport and photo along with the application.
- Pay the visa fee in cash.
- Receive your visa stamped into your passport immediately.
Both processes are quick, simple, and designed to make traveling to Cambodia stress-free for Swiss citizens.
Requirements for Swiss Travelers Applying for a Visa
To ensure a smooth visa application, Swiss citizens should prepare the following:
- A valid Swiss passport with at least six months validity remaining.
- A recent passport-sized photo.
- Completed application form (online or at the airport).
- Visa fee (payable online or in cash on arrival).
- Proof of travel such as flight booking or hotel reservation.
These requirements are simple and easy to prepare, making the application process efficient.
Extension of Stay for Swiss Citizens
If Swiss travelers wish to stay in Cambodia longer than the original visa allows, extensions are available. Tourist Visas can typically be extended for an additional 30 days. Business Visas offer even greater flexibility, with the option of longer extensions.
Extensions can be processed through local travel agencies or immigration offices in Cambodia, making it convenient for travelers who fall in love with the country and wish to extend their journey.
Entry Points for Swiss Travelers
Swiss citizens can enter Cambodia through several international gateways. The main entry points include:
- Phnom Penh International Airport – ideal for those visiting the capital.
- Siem Reap International Airport – perfect for tourists heading to Angkor Wat.
- Sihanoukville International Airport – great for beach lovers.
- Land borders – from Thailand, Vietnam, and Laos for regional travelers.
Having multiple entry options makes Cambodia easily accessible for Swiss visitors.
